What key points should a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ter address?
- •Implement and optimize electronic health record (EHR) modules and workflows
- •Translate clinical requirements into technical specifications and buildables
- •Lead clinical decision support (CDS) design, testing, and maintenance
- •Manage data quality, integration, and interoperability (HL7, FHIR)
- •Provide end-user training, support, and change management
- •Analyze clinical and operational data to inform quality improvement
- •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ams including clinicians, IT, and leadership
- •Develop and maintain documentation, policies, and governance for informatics initiatives
How do I start a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ter?
Choose an opening paragraph that matches your experience level:
As an early-career Clinical Informatics Specialist, I bring hands-on experience supporting EHR build and end-user training paired with a strong foundation in data analysis and clinician collaboration. I’m eager to apply my technical curiosity and patient-focused perspective to optimize workflows and support your organization’s quality goals.
With five years of experience bridging clinical practice and health IT, I’ve led EHR optimization projects, developed CDS interventions, and improved documentation workflows that boosted clinician efficiency. I combine technical proficiency in FHIR/HL7 and SQL with proven change-management skills to deliver measurable improvements in care delivery.
As a senior Clinical Informatics Specialist, I have a track record of directing enterprise-wide informatics strategy, delivering integrated interoperability solutions, and driving clinical quality initiatives across multiple sites. My leadership in governance, analytics, and cross-functional partnerships has consistently aligned technology with clinical priorities and operational outcomes.
What achievements should I include in a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ter?
Incorporate these results-focused statements into your cover letter:
- "Configured EHR order sets and templates that reduced documentation time by 20% for inpatient teams"
- "Designed and implemented CDS alerts that decreased contraindicated medication orders by 18%"
- "Led FHIR-based integration between the EHR and population health platform, improving data timeliness by 40%"
- "Developed dashboards and SQL queries that identified workflow bottlenecks and supported a 12% improvement in throughput"
- "Conducted clinician training and workflow redesign during a major system upgrade, improving user satisfaction scores by 25%"
- "Established data governance processes and improved data completeness for key quality measures by 15%"
- "Managed cross-functional project teams to deliver informatics initiatives on schedule and under budget"
- "Authored policies and documentation for CDS lifecycle management and EHR build standards"

How long should a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ter be?
A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ter should be 3-4 paragraphs, approximately 250-400 words. Keep it concise while effectively showcasing your qualifications and enthusiasm for the role.
Should I customize my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ter for each application?
Absolutely. Tailor every Clinical Informatics Specialist cover letter to the specific company and role. Reference the job posting, mention the company name, and align your experience with their stated requirements.
